According to the phase-matched condition of the non-collinear harmonic wave generated effectively in a non-linear crystal, the analytic expressions for the harmonic ring produced by collinear and non-collinear fundamental waves have been obtained. The relations between the size of harmonic ring and the direction of fundamental wave can be deduced from these analytic expressions. The harmonic rings of RDP and LiNbO3 crystals have been observed experimentally. Experimental results are in agreement with this theory.
